Description

This Final Notice of Default for Past Due Payments in connection with Contract for Deed seller's final notice to Purchaser of failure to make payment toward the purchase price of the contract for deed property. Provides notice to Seller that without making payment by the date set in the notice, the contract for deed will stand in default.

Mesa Arizona Final Notice of Default for Past Due Payments in connection with Contract for Deed is a legal document that serves as a notification to the buyer (debtor) regarding their failure to make timely payments in accordance with the terms outlined in the Contract for Deed agreement. This notice is typically issued by the seller (creditor) and outlines the consequences and actions that may be taken if the past-due payments are not rectified promptly. Different types of Mesa Arizona Final Notice of Default for Past Due Payments in connection with Contract for Deed may include: 1. Standard Mesa Arizona Final Notice of Default for Past Due Payments: This type of notice is generated when the buyer has failed to make the agreed-upon payments as specified in the contract. It aims to alert the buyer of the default and provide an opportunity to rectify the situation before further legal actions are pursued. 2. Mesa Arizona Final Notice of Default with Payment Plan Options: In some cases, the seller may offer the buyer alternative payment plan options to help them catch up with the past-due payments. This type of notice outlines the available payment plans and encourages the buyer to communicate with the seller to resolve the default. 3. Mesa Arizona Final Notice of Default with Foreclosure Warning: If the buyer fails to respond or neglects to make the required payments even after receiving the initial notice, a subsequent notice may be sent, indicating that the contract is at risk of foreclosure. This notice serves as a more serious warning, emphasizing the consequences of continued non-payment. 4. Legal Mesa Arizona Final Notice of Default with Eviction Proceedings: In extreme cases where the buyer persists in defaulting on payments despite receiving prior notices, the seller may proceed with eviction proceedings. This type of notice alerts the buyer that legal action will be taken to reclaim the property and remove the buyer from possession. It is important to note that specific terminologies and legal requirements may vary based on the laws and regulations specific to Mesa, Arizona.
